Never heard of Black Hamburg producing any usable fruit without a
greenhouse.
There are other Wine varieties you can grow , look good and you may get a
usable crop after a few years.
Nevertheless, I have Black Hamburg ( South Devon ) and most years it will
crop
many pounds of grapes, though it produces really sweet grapes only with
decent
weather lasting into October; this year is looking good for a decent crop,
23
trusses, pea sized grapes at the moment.
